bald


1. Destitute of the natural or common covering on the head or top, as of hair, feathers, foliage, trees, etc.; as, a bald head; a bald oak. "On the bald top of an eminence." (Wordsworth)

2. Destitute of ornament; unadorned; bare; literal. "In the preface to his own bald translation." (Dryden)

3. Undisguised. " Bald egotism."

4. Destitute of dignity or value; paltry; mean.

5. <botany> Destitute of a beard or awn; as, bald wheat.

6. <zoology> Destitute of the natural covering. Marked with a white spot on the head; bald-faced.

<zoology> Bald buzzard, a name of the European coot (Fulica atra), alluding to the bare patch on the front of the head.

Origin: OE. Balled, ballid, perh. The p.p. Of ball to reduce to the roundness or smoothness of a ball, by removing hair. But cf. W. Bali whiteness in a horse's forehead.
